37 institutions hold shares in Sequans Communications S.A ADR (SQNS), with institutional investors hold 72.27% of the company’s shares. The shares outstanding are 61.57M, and float is at 57.30M with Short Float at 1.14%. Institutions hold 68.12% of the Float.

The top institutional shareholder in the company is B. Riley Asset Management, Llc with over 9.13 million shares valued at $20.37 million. The investor’s holdings represent 15.62% of the SQNS Shares outstanding. As of Jun 29, 2023, the second largest holder is Lynrock Lake LP with 8.68 million shares valued at $19.35 million to account for 14.85% of the shares outstanding. The other top investors are Divisar Capital Management LLC which holds 4.73 million shares representing 8.09% and valued at over $10.54 million, while Boothbay Fund Management, LLC holds 7.13% of the shares totaling 4.17 million with a market value of $9.29 million.
